ISW Community Connections Program

The ISW Community Connections program introduces new and transfer international students to sites and activities in Western New York. For Spring 2026 ISW, students will receive a voucher for ice skating and ice skate rentals, and an NFTA Metro pass to go skating on their own at the Ice Rink and Canalside. Additionally, we will host a shopping trip to the Fashion Outlets of Niagara Falls, USA. Registration is required to participate in the shopping trip.

International Student Welcome Fee

The ISW Fee (listed on your student account as “International Student ISS Fall Orientation – Full Program”) is a one-time charge of $125 for all new F-1 graduate students, J-1, and SIM international students.

This fee supports International Student Welcome programs, activities, sessions, and materials. It will appear on your student account in the second or third billing cycle.

Please note: The ISW fee is charged to all new international students, whether or not you attend ISW events, activities, sessions, or receive welcome items.
